An adult leopard gecko needs a minimum 36"×18" (40-gallon breeder) front-opening enclosure — a 4×2×2 PVC is the modern gold standard. Provide a warm hide (surface 94–96°F), a cool end (70–75°F), 30–40% humidity with a moist hide (70–80%), three hides, and optional low-level UVB (Ferguson Zone 1, ~0.5–1.5 UVI). House one gecko per enclosure.

Enclosure Size, Broken Down By Life Stage
ReptiFiles states it plainly: adult leopard geckos should be housed in "no smaller than a 36″ x 18″ x 18″ enclosure with at least 4.5 sq ft of floor space," noting that "floor space is the most important consideration here, as leos are terrestrial (ground-dwelling) lizards" ReptiFiles. This is a real shift from the old 20-gallon standard ExoPetGuides. Hatchlings and juveniles can start in a 10–20 gallon enclosure specifically to make feeding easier to track, upgrading at roughly 6–8 inches in length Small Pet Expert.
We want to flag directly that some sources still cite a 20-gallon minimum — the weight of evidence, including ReptiFiles' more recent analysis, clearly favors the larger 40-gallon breeder / 4×2×2 standard instead. If you're working from an older care sheet or advice from a pet store employee, this specific figure is the single one most likely to be truly outdated.

Glass vs PVC — Why PVC Wins Here
PVC holds heat and humidity more effectively and reduces the overhead-approach stress response that a glass lid triggers — the same advantages that apply across most species in this hobby. For a ground-dwelling species like this one specifically, the front-opening design also makes daily interaction — feeding, spot-cleaning, handling — considerably easier and less stressful than reaching down into an open-top tank from directly above.
Temperature & Heating Requirements
Hot spot 94–96°F, warm ambient 86–92°F, cool side 70–75°F, night down to 65°F (tolerable to 60°F) ReptiFiles. Some sources use a slightly lower hot-hide figure of 88–92°F ExoPetGuides — we're noting both rather than presenting a single number as universally agreed. Use an under-tank heater covering roughly a third of the floor on the warm end, always on a dedicated thermostat, and never a heat rock.
The under-tank heater is worth a specific note here, since it's one of the few species in this hub's broader coverage where belly heat truly remains the standard primary heat source rather than an overhead bulb. Leopard geckos are ground-dwelling and, in the wild, absorb significant warmth directly from sun-heated rock and sand rather than overhead basking — a UTH more closely replicates that specific thermal experience than an overhead lamp would for this particular species.
Lighting & UVB — the Debate, Settled Honestly
Leopard geckos sit in Ferguson Zone 1, with a target UVI of roughly 0.5–1.5 ReptiFiles. This is genuinely one of the more contested UVB questions in the hobby, and we want to give it a fair, evidence-based answer rather than a flat yes/no. Oonincx et al. (2020) found that "the concentration of the vitamin D3 metabolite, 25(OH)D3, was higher in UVb exposed animals (61 ± 20 vs. 38 ± 8 nmol/L), confirming cutaneous synthesis with UVb exposure" — but the same study found dietary D3 alone met growth needs in the first six months of life Oonincx et al., 2020, PMID 32950659. A separate short-duration study found 25-OHD levels rose and stayed elevated above baseline for four months following UVB exposure Bitter et al., ExoticsCon 2023, via LafeberVet. Both approaches are genuinely valid: UVB plus calcium without D3, or no UVB plus calcium with D3 Leopardgeckosreptiles. We present this as a real choice, not a settled mandate either direction.
Practically speaking, if you choose the UVB route, mount a low-percentage tube (Arcadia's ShadeDweller line is purpose-built for exactly this Zone 1 use case) and verify actual delivered UVI with a Solarmeter rather than trusting the label alone — the same verification discipline that applies to every UVB setup covered across this site. If you choose the no-UVB route, be truly disciplined about dietary calcium and D3 supplementation instead, since that becomes the animal's sole source for a nutrient it would otherwise partially synthesize on its own through UVB exposure.
Humidity & the Moist Hide
Ambient humidity 30–40%, with a dedicated moist hide at 70–80% specifically to support healthy shedding ExoPetGuides. This split matters because leopard geckos are an arid species overall, but shedding specifically benefits from a concentrated humid microclimate they can choose to use rather than sustained high humidity across the whole enclosure, which would actually work against their general arid husbandry needs over time.
Substrate — the Impaction Myth vs the Evidence
Avoid loose sand, calcium sand, and walnut shell — the impaction risk from these is real and concentrated most heavily in juvenile, sick, or improperly-heated animals. A naturalistic soil substrate is fine for a healthy, correctly-heated, well-hydrated adult ExoPetGuides; ReptiFiles.
The same underlying logic that applies to bearded dragon substrate applies here: impaction risk correlates far more strongly with incorrect temperature and dehydration than with loose substrate in isolation. A gecko kept at correct basking temperature digests normally and passes incidental substrate ingestion without issue in the vast majority of cases; a gecko kept too cool digests slowly regardless of the substrate it's actually housed on.
Loose sand and calcium sand carry real impaction risk, concentrated most heavily in juveniles and sick animals — a solid substrate removes the variable entirely for those situations.
Hides & Décor Placement
Provide three hides: warm, cool, and moist — this is a genuine minimum, not a nice-to-have ExoPetGuides. House exactly one gecko per enclosure; even two females may fight over territory Leopardgeckosreptiles.
The three-hide minimum is worth understanding rather than just following as a rote rule: it exists because thermoregulation and security truly shouldn't be a trade-off for this species. Without a hide on every part of the gradient, a gecko is forced to choose between the temperature it needs and the cover it needs at any given moment — the extra hide removes that forced choice entirely from the equation.

Feeding Schedule & Diet
Feed appropriately sized insects dusted with calcium, on a schedule matched to age and body condition. Juveniles generally need daily feeding to support rapid growth, while adults typically do well on an every-other-day to few-times-weekly schedule — adjust based on your specific animal's body condition and appetite rather than a rigid universal calendar applied blindly.
Gut-loading feeder insects — feeding them a nutritious diet in the 24 hours before offering them to your gecko — meaningfully improves the nutritional value passed on, particularly for calcium content. This is a small extra step that compounds into a real difference in your gecko's overall nutrition over months and years of feeding.
Rotate feeder insect species rather than relying on a single type exclusively, where practical — crickets, dubia roaches, and mealworms each offer a slightly different nutritional profile, and variety over time tends to produce more balanced overall nutrition than any single feeder insect alone, regardless of how carefully it's gut-loaded and dusted before feeding.

Tail Autotomy & Handling
Leopard geckos, like many gecko species, can voluntarily drop their tail as a predator-avoidance response if grabbed or excessively stressed — a genuine survival adaptation, but one worth avoiding through gentle, supportive handling rather than testing. A dropped tail regrows over time but rarely matches the original in shape or color, and the process itself is stressful for the animal even though it isn't typically dangerous on its own.
Support the body fully during handling rather than gripping or restraining the tail, and keep handling sessions brief and calm, especially with a newly acquired or juvenile animal still adjusting to its enclosure and routine. Give a new gecko at least several days of quiet settling-in time before attempting regular handling, rather than starting the same day it arrives.
Can You Run a Bioactive Leopard Gecko Setup?
Yes — this is one of the species this hub's bioactive coverage specifically flags as arid-bioactive suitable, provided you build with the arid-specific approach covered in our arid bioactive setup guide rather than a tropical recipe. A naturalistic, drought-tolerant substrate paired with an arid-appropriate cleanup crew (powder orange or blue isopods, temperate springtails) can support this species truly well, giving it real digging and burrowing opportunities beyond what a standard solid substrate allows.
The same cautions from our general bioactive guide apply here specifically: keep the substrate surface dry, use drought-tolerant plants positioned away from the most trafficked floor areas, and don't rush the establishment period before introducing the animal. A leopard gecko's relatively small size and modest bioload make it a genuinely manageable bioactive candidate for a keeper ready to take on the extra upfront build effort involved in this kind of setup.
Common Setup Mistakes
Beyond the outdated 20-gallon sizing and calcium-sand substrate mistakes already covered above, a few other recurring errors are worth naming directly here. Skipping the under-tank heater's thermostat, relying on the heater's built-in low/high dial alone, is a genuine burn risk — a proper external thermostat with its own dedicated probe is not optional equipment for this or any heat source in a reptile enclosure.
Providing only one or two hides rather than the full three-hide minimum is another common shortfall, often coming from keepers who assume a single "cave" décor piece already covers the requirement. Confirm you genuinely have distinct warm, cool, and moist hide options before considering your setup complete, not just decorative pieces that happen to look cave-like without actually functioning as the three distinct microclimates this species genuinely needs.
Signs of a Well-Adjusted, Healthy Gecko
A leopard gecko settling well into a correctly built enclosure typically shows consistent feeding response, regular and complete sheds (rather than retained skin, especially around the toes and tail tip), and a body condition with a visibly plump tail — the tail serves as a fat storage organ for this species, and a thin, shrunken tail is a genuine health concern worth investigating rather than simply assuming it's just this individual's natural build or personality.
Normal activity patterns are worth learning for your specific animal too — leopard geckos are crepuscular, most active around dawn and dusk, so daytime inactivity in a hide is entirely expected rather than a sign something's wrong. Judge activity level against your gecko's own established baseline rather than comparing it to a diurnal species' very different daily rhythm, since the two aren't directly comparable.
Eye and toe health are also worth periodic visual checks — retained shed around the eyes or toes, if left unaddressed, can cause more serious complications over time. A properly maintained moist hide, covered above, is the primary tool for preventing this, but a quick visual check after each shed cycle catches any retained pieces before they become a genuinely bigger, harder-to-resolve problem down the line.
